The Postal Museum and the Building Museum in DC are both great for kids.
There's a childrens museum in National Harbor that's OK. Along the lines of Port Discovery in Baltimore, but not as big. College Park Aviation Museum is super fun. Goddard Space Flight Center also has a museum - it's small, definitely not a whole day event, but you could combine the College Park museum and Goddard. |
